Witryna18 lis 2016 · Your lender may refer to this account as an “escrow account,” “impound account,” or even an “escrow impound account.” Whatever it’s called, it’s an account the lender sets up to ensure that certain expenses for the property are paid, and on time. These expenses include homeowners insurance and, yes, property taxes.
